A revision of the genus Lodoslana Ahmad and Abbas (Hemiptera: Pyrrhocoridae) with description of two new species from Baluchistan and their relationship.
Author(s):
1. Imtiaz Ahmad: Zoology & Entomology Department, University of Karachi, Karachi, Pakistan
2. Raees Hussain Zaidi: Zoology & Entomology Department, University of Karachi, Karachi, Pakistan
Abstract:
Two new species of the genus Lodosiana Ahmad arid Abbas, of Pyrrhocoris group of the family Pyrrhocoridae are described from Pakistani Baluchistan with special reference to their scent auricles and male and female genitalia and are compared with the only other species aegyptius (Linn.) known from Canary IsI., Spain, Portugal, S. France. orca, Corsica, Sardinia, Italy, Syria, Asia Minor and Turkestan (Hussay, 1929) and presently recorded from Pakistani Baluchistan and from Mosul, Iraq. A key to all the three species is given and in the light of the above characters their relationships are also briefly discussed.
